Stampers Delights April Release – Chibi Meg

Today I’m sharing the Stampers Delights Chibi April release.  You can find the entire April release here.  This card uses the Chibi – Meg digital stamp.

Isn’t she so sweet?  I knew I had the perfect succulent stencil for a background for this cutie.  I did some masking on the stencil to get different colors on the insides and outsides of the leaves.  The background came out so big that there wasn’t much more that I had to do other than cut and color Meg and pop her up on the card.  I did cut the card a little bit smaller than the envelope, so she could hang off the edge for a little added interest.

Foil Rainbow – Inspiration Challenge #842

It’s Saturday and time for another Inspiration Challenge.  Here is my inspiration:

What took me so long to decide to try foiling? I don’t know, but I asked for a laminator for Christmas and now I’m hooked. I used decofoil transfer gel applied over this fun rainbow stencil by Erin Lee Creative and rainbow shattered glass deco foil.

It’s a little messy looking. My other attempts with smaller designs came out better. My question for everyone is–what do I do with the leftover from foiling this? The part that’s left on the plastic is way too pretty to throw away. I guess I need to take a trip down the YouTube.

Coffee Lovers Hop – Sketch Challenge #846

It’s Wednesday and that means it’s Sketch Challenge day.  It’s a slimline sketch today, which was a fun change.

I noticed it was time for the 2021 Spring/Summer Coffee Lovers Blog Hop and wanted to play along.

But I have a confession to make.  I don’t like coffee.  I’m a tea drinker all day long.  I’m grateful for this Coffee Lovers Hop to remind me that everyone else loves coffee, so I still need to make coffee cards.  I’m also glad for an excuse to use this fun Stampers Delights digital stamp.  Stampers Delights has a Progressive Challenge in their Facebook Fan Group where if you play along each month, they will send you the next month’s image free.  This was the challenge image for February.  She’s fun to color:

Skin: E15, E11, E00 | Hair: YR31, E43, E44 | Eyes: Spectrum Noir EB3, EB4

The sentiment is a favorite of mine from Riley and Company.  I went digging through my drawer of backgrounds and miscellaneous stuff and pulled out some pages that I rescued from a very damaged kids book.  The map strip that I used here is from a map of dragon migration.  HA!  There were other pages that had coffee circles on them and they inspired this Distress Oxide sponged/stenciled background:

I always love this Tim Holtz “Grunge” stencil.  First I sponged Antique Linen around the edges, then I sponged Ground Espresso through the stencil, and splattered with water.

Put it all together with a scrap of gold metallic paper and a strip of coffee mug washi tape.
